For the fourth time in 12 years, Columbus, OH, was the host for a soccer party featuring the United States Men's National Team, Mexico, and a 2-0 US win.
The win yielded just what Uncle Sam and 20,000 of his new besties in Columbus were hoping for -- a berth at the 2014 World Cup in Brazil.
With a sport that has relatively little accepted tradition in the United States, one of the few it is does have has now solidified it's place in American soccer history, if not its lore -- Columbus, Ohio, and Crew Stadium. It's not big -- just a touch over 20,000 -- but filled with the American Outlaws booster group chanting away, it's a red, white and blue cauldron.
With a fourth straight 2-0 US win over Mexico, Crew Stadium it is all but officially US Soccer's fortress. Think about it -- exactly that score against exactly that team in exactly that place for more than 12 years.
